Job Description

Within the PHA Equity Solutions group, the employee will be responsible for assisting the the sales team in their client activity.

Main responsibilities:

• Producing weekly activity reports for the senior staff.
• Updating / upgrading the team's RFQ database
• Making sure that the team's pnl is correctly reported in the systems.
• Liaising with Credit, Legal and compliance desks on client on-boarding issues.
• Liaising with operations teams for: confirmations, bookings, settlements, client valuations, margin call issues.
• Client requests: Liaise with Financial Engineers, Trading and Product Specialist
• Using our in-house Equity / Equity Derivatives and Quant Research in order to generate trade ideas for clients.
• Liaising with trading and structuring for indicative pricing.
• Creation of simple tools to help the idea generation process (Excel, VBA, Python)
